Delaware SB 24 (151) — AN ACT TO AMEND TITLE 16 OF THE DELAWARE CODE RELATING TO THE DELAWARE LITTER CONTROL LAW.

The intent of this Act is to reduce the amount of waste that ends up in the environment and to raise awareness of the need to properly dispose of balloons. To that end, this Act imposes a civil penalty for the violation of intentionally releasing 5 or more balloons filled with air or lighter-than-air gases, to prevent litter which blights our communities and environment and causes harm to wildlife and marine animals. The release of multiple balloons at 1 time is a single offense under this Act. This Act also establishes that intentionally releasing 1 to 4 balloons at 1 time is littering.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2021-03-11 was introduced and adopted in lieu of SB 24 introduction
  • 2021-03-11 Passed By Senate. Votes: 19 YES 1 NO 1 NOT VOTING passage
  • 2021-03-12 Assigned to Natural Resources Committee in House introduction, referral-committee
  • 2021-03-17 Reported Out of Committee (Natural Resources) in House with 6 Favorable, 5 On Its Merits committ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able
  • 2021-06-24 Passed By House. Votes: 38 YES 2 NO 1 ABSENT passage
  • 2021-09-17 Signed by Governor executive-signature
